Non-Contact Flow Sensors Market, Global Outlook and Forecast 2023-2030

Non Contact Flow Sensors are designed?to detect the flow rate of liquids in rigid tubes of different diameters within?a few milliseconds.

The global key manufacturers of Non-Contact Flow Sensors include Sommer Messtechnik GMBH, Taidacent, FUTEK Advanced Sensor Technology, SICK, Keyence, Sonotec GmbH, HACH, Detectronic and Baker Hughes, etc. in 2022, the global top five players have a share approximately % in terms of revenue.
